        본 연구는 위장 단계의 소화과정에 관여하는 Gastric lipase (GL)를 반려견을 위한 정적 체외 소화모델(Static in vitro digestion model)에 적용을 검토하기 위하여 실시되었다. GL의 첨가가 체외 소화과정 동안 건물(Dry matter; DM), 조단백질(Crude protein; CP) 그리고 조지방(Ether extracts; EE) 소화율에 미치는 영향을 평가하였다. GL은 위장 소화단계에서 첨가되었다. 위장(39℃, 2 hr.)과 소장(39℃, 4 hr.) 소화 후에 비소화 분획을 분리하였다. 그리고 실험사료와 분리된 비소화 분획에서 DM, CP 그리고 EE 수준을 측정하고 각각의 소화율을 계산하였다. 위장과 소장 소화단계에서 측정된 DM, CP 그리고 EE 소화율은 Control과 GL 그룹 사이에서 통계적으로 유의한 차이는 관찰되지 않았다(p>0.05). 결과적으로 우리의 체외 소화모델에서 GL의 첨가는 DM, CP 그리고 EE의 소화율에는 영향을 미치지 않는 것으로 나타났다. 따라서 이와 같은 결과는 정적 체외 소화모델을 이용한 소화율의 평가에 있어서 GL의 역할은 다소 제한적일 수 있다는 것을 시사한다.

        This study was performed to investigate the ingredients and subsidiary feed production policies, actual condition, and understanding. The survey was conducted by e-mail about 60 feed companies in Korea. The results of the analysis on the production status and perception of the ingredients and subsidiary feed production facilities were summarized as follows. First, the most urgent problem to be solved for the development of a sustainable feed industry and development and stable supply of domestic and international feed resources. Second, the quality of feeds maintained a considerable level in comparison with the developed countries. Third, the production equipment for the introduction of the feed safety management system was after set conditon of introduction. Therefore, to develop a sustainable feed industry, we should proceed to secure reliable sources about fodder resources. In order to maintain a food quality, the role of feed safety inspection for imported feeds materials are more important. The government's various efforts are more necessary for the imported feeds test agencies to improve the reliability, satisfaction and a feed management system.

        본 연구는 보조기구 제공의 차이가 한우의 생산성에 미치는 영향을 통해 복지형 한우사육방안을 구명 함으로써 한우 복지형 사양관리의 합리적인 사육방법에 대한 기초자료를 제시하고자 실시하였다. 공시동 물은 18개월령의 한우 거세비육우 48두를 공시하여(410.63±8.76kg) 개방식 우사에서 10개월간 실시하 였다. 시험설계는 32m2의 우방에 4두씩 각각 대조구(무처리 관행구), 처리1구(개체관리용 카우브러쉬), 처리2구(놀이용 구조물), 처리3구(개체관리용 카우브러쉬 + 놀이용 구조물)로 입식하였다. 처리는 4처리 3반복으로 완전임의 배치하고 15일간 예비실험 후 수행하였다. 조사항목으로는 사양성적, 행동관찰, 혈 액성상, 도체성적 및 경제성을 각각 분석하였다. 시험결과 보조기구 제공에 따른 사양성적으로는 처리3 구에서 유의적(p<0.05)으로 우수한 경향을 나타냈고, 대조구에서 가장 낮은 사양성적을 보였다. 행동특 성 중 발현시간에서는 기립(standing)이 대조구에서 유의적(p<0.05)으로 높게 나타났으나, 섭식 (feeding), 횡와(lying) 및 걷기(walking)는 처리2구와 처리3구에서 유의적(p<0.05)으로 높게 나타났다. 빈도에 따른 행동특성에서는 음수(drinking)와 몸비비기(rubbing), 투쟁(fighting)을 제외한 모든 행동빈 도에서 유의적(p<0.05)인 차이를 보였다. 혈액성상에서는 대조구에서 백혈구와 cortisol 수치가 유의적 (p<0.05)으로 높았고, 도체성적 중 등지방두께 및 등심단면적 항목에서 대조구 < 처리1구 < 처리2구 < 처리3구 순으로 우수한 것으로 사양성적과 유사하게 동일한 패턴의 결과를 보였다. 근내지방도에서는 놀 이용 보조기구 제공에 따라 근내지방도 스코어는 향상되는 것으로 분석되었다. 또한, 출하에 따른 경제 성 분석결과로는 처리3구에서 총수익이 두당 178여만원으로 가장 높았고 대조구의 103여만원 보다 두당 75여만원의 추가 수익을 올린 것으로 분석되었다. 따라서, 본 시험결과를 바탕으로 보조기구의 제공이 한우 거세우의 사양성적, 행동발현, 혈액성상 및 도축성적에 긍정적인 경향을 미치는 것으로 판단되며, 향후 농가현장에 보급함으로써 한우산업 경쟁력 향상에 기여할 것이다.

        In experiment dealt with 240 Hanwoo (172 steers and 68 heifers) among the 456 cattle during growing and fattening period were used from 2004 to 2015. Growth period was divided into 6, 12, 18, and 24 months for steers and 6, 12, 18, and 43 months for heifers. The results showed that lying down, feeding, and drinking behavior increased according to the growth. In contrary, the time of locomotion behavior including standing and walking behavior were reduced. Aggressive behavior was observed to be mostly generated in the first 6-months. Thus the results showed that different growth period of Hanwoo steers can be used as management systems for breeding and disease management. It conclude that providing a comfortable living space is a useful management systems suppress stress to the minimum extent without giving unnecessary stress to the animals.

        농장동물복지형 한우 사양관리를 통한 고품질의 쇠고기 생산을 목표로 세계적인 트랜드에 부합하는 축산선진국으로 나아가기 위하여 본 시험으로 우방내 사육공간의 넓이차이에 따른 한우의 사양성적, 행 동특성 및 혈액성상에 미치는 영향을 비교·분석해 보았다. 16개월령의 한우 54두(암소 미경산공태우 및 거세우 각각 27두)를 공시하여 성별에 따라 사육공간의 넓이차이를 주기 위해 4두(8m2), 3두 (10.67m2) 및 2두(16m2)로 처리하여 9개월간 각각 3반복으로 완전 임의배치 후 실시하였으며, 한우 사 양관리 프로그램에 따라 사료급여를 하였다. 데이터 수집방법으로 증체량, 사료요구율 및 혈액분석은 2 개월 간격으로 반복하여 측정하였으며, 행동패턴 수집은 복수개체 추적방법 및 선택적 행동관찰법으로 기상청에서 제공한 맑은 날을 선정하여 15일간 녹화 후 분석에 이용하였다. 본 시험의 결과로, 사양성 적(체중, 일당증체량 및 사료요구율)의 경우 미경산공태우와 거세우 각각 20개월령과 18개월령 이후부 터 2두와 3두 처리구에서 모두 유의적(p<0.05)으로 향상되었다. 행동특성으로는 미경산공태우의 2두 처 리구에서 행동시간으로 기립행동은 유의적(p<0.05)으로 낮고, 횡와 및 걷기행동은 유의적(p<0.05)으로 높았다. 행동빈도에서는 음수, 자기몸핥기, 긁기, 몸비비기, 투쟁행동에서 유의적(p<0.05)으로 적게 나 타났다. 거세우의 2두 및 3두 처리구에서는 미경산공태우와 유사한 경향을 나타냈으나 유의적(p<0.05) 으로 섭식시간은 증가하고, 다른소핥기 및 몸기대기의 빈도는 유의적(p<0.05)으로 적게 나타났다. 혈액 성상으로 미경산공태우와 거세우의 4두 처리구에서 적혈구가 유의적(p<0.05)으로 낮았고, 콜티졸은 유 의적(p<0.05)으로 높게 나타났다. 또한, 미경산공태우의 헤모글로빈과 거세우의 백혈구 수치에서는 모 두 2두 처리구에서 유의적(p<0.05)으로 각각 높고 낮은 것으로 분석되었다. 이상의 결과를 종합하면 사 양성적, 행동특성 및 혈액성상 등의 전체적인 내용을 토대로 우사의 여유 및 표준우사의 우방크기를 고 려할 때 한우의 사육공간에서 관행사육인 4두 처리구(두당 8m2) 보다 미경산공태우는 2두 처리구(두당 16m2), 거세우는 3두 처리구(두당 10.67m2)로 사육하는 것이 적절하다고 판단되며, 본 시험결과는 추후 복지형 한우의 사양관리를 위한 기초자료로 활용할 수 있을 것으로 판단된다.

        1. 1995년부터 2014년까지의 대북의 공공적 지원과 민간차 원으로서의 대북지원사업을 조사 연구하고 이미 발표된 통일 대비 축산지원정책 자료를 토대로 26개 설문문항을 작성, AHP방법을 이용 우선순위 분석결과를 다음과 같이 요약하 였다. 2. 평가대항목 중에서 공공성이 0.5229로 절반이상의 수치 를 보이고 2위로 기술성, 3위로 시장성의 순이며, 평가소항목 에서는 기술실현성 0.6220이 또한 높은 수치를 보이며 2위엔 시장성장성, 3위엔 국가전략과의 부합성 순이다. 3. 각 대항목과 소항목간의 종합가중치에선 공공성에서 국 가전략과의 부합성, 사회적 영향성, 산업적파급성 순으로 나타 났으며, 기술성 측면에서는 기술실현성, 기술파급성, 기술독창 성 순이고 시장성 측면에서는 시장성장성, 투자수익성, 시장규 모성 순으로 각각 나타났다. 4. 평가대안의 대북축산지원사업 우선순위 1위인 “지역특화 사업단지 조성”부터 26위인 “통일 후 축산지원방향 협의체구 성”까지의 지원사업 전체가 중요하다고 판단돼 정부의 미래 대북지원정책 수립과정에서 기초자료로 사용되었으면 한다. 또 한 26개 대북축산지원우선순위에 관해 전문가들에게 Delphi 설문조사방법을 시행하여 각각의 지원사업에 적절한 예산안 분배배치가 이루어질 필요성이 있다고 판단된다.

        The objective of this study was to investigate the effect of pen and group size on behavioral characteristics of Hanwoo steers. Forty-eight beef steers, all 15 months of age, were used in this study, and were assigned to 3 groups: control (4/35.28 ㎡), treatment 1 (8/70.56 ㎡), and treatment 2 (12/105.84 ㎡). In addition, behavioral characteristics were analyzed every 2 days in each month using CCTV cameras. Each behavior of the treatment group was observed significantly more frequently (p<0.05) than the corresponding behavior of the control group in summer, especially feeding behavior. In addition, no significant difference was observed between the treatment groups. Locomotion was observed for a significantly longer duration in the control group than in the treatment groups (p<0.05), and resting was observed for slightly longer in the treatment groups than in the control group. Fighting behavior, related to social status, was observed significantly more frequently in the control group than in the treatment groups (p<0.05). In winter, feeding behavior was observed for a significantly longer duration in the control group than in the treatment groups (p<0.05) On comparing the behavior of Hanwoo steers during different seasons, we found that the steers showed more resting behavior during summer and more feeding behavior and movement during winter. The above results suggest that the behavioral characteristics of Hanwoo steers depend on the pen and group size, based on the higher frequency of fighting, rubbing, and scratching observed in the treatment groups than in the control group. The results also suggest that the behavioral characteristics of Hanwoo steers depend on the environmental conditions, as shown by the seasonal differences in behavior. Under conditions of high temperature stress, Hanwoo steers showed increased lying down, drinking and grooming behavior to counter this stress. The findings of this study can be applied to management practices for animal welfare and producticon of cattle in both growing and fattening periods.

        The aim of this study was to investigate the effects of different rearing spaces on growth performances, behavioral traits, and blood parameters in Hanwoo (Korean Native Cattle) heifers and steers. The average daily gain and feed conversion ratio were measured to assess the growth performance. A total of 54 Hanwoo heifers and steers at 18 months old, were housed separately in groups of 2, 3 or 4 heads in a pen (32 m2) for nine months. In the case of the heifers, the growth performances were significantly (p<0.05) improved by increasing the 2 head group size with the exception of the 18 month old heifers. However, among the steers the growth performances were significantly enhanced (p<0.05) after 18 months of age, by increasing the 3 heads group size. In addition, the heifers in groups of 2 heads spent less time standing and more time lying down or walking, and also had a significantly (p<0.05) lower frequency of self-grooming, scratching, and fighting. These findings are similar to the results obtained for steers housed in 2 or 3 heads per group. The steers housed in 2, 3 heads groups spent more time feeding and consequently had a significantly (p<0.05) lower frequency of pair-wise grooming and Leaning. The heifers and steers housed in groups of 4 heads showed lowest red blood cell counts, but highest cortisol content with statistical significance at p<0.05. The heifers in groups of 2 heads had the highest hemoglobin concentrations (p<0.05). On the other hand, white blood cell count was found to be the lowest in groups of 2 steers with statistical significance at p<0.05. We conclude that a large rearing space improved growth performances, behavioral characteristics, and blood parameters in Hanwoo heifers and steers. In the future, this data could be used to improve the welfare of rearing Hanwoo cattle.

        This study aims to examine the effects of taping of the ankle joint on the static and dynamic balance and gait ability of stroke patients. Twenty-six stroke patients receiving physical therapy at a hospital located in Gyeonggi-do were divided equally into a group that had taping in physical therapy and an ordinary physical therapy group. They exercised for 30 minutes each, 3 times per week for 8 weeks from June to August 2011. Romberg’s eye open and eye closed tests, limits of stability(LOS), forward and back test, timed up and go test(TUG) and 10-meter gait velocity test were performed to evaluate static balance, dynamic balance, and gait ability, respectively, prior to and 8 weeks after the intervention. Differences within each group in relation to the lapse of time were compared by a paired t-test. Differences between the two groups were compared by an independent t-test. Regarding comparison of differences within each group, all tests resulted in significant changes in both groups after the intervention (p<.05). Comparison of differences between the two groups showed that taping in the physical therapy group had significantly better test results than the ordinary physical therapy group in all measured items(p<.05). The after effects of ankle taping on stroke patients are more efficient and effective than ordinary physical therapy alone in improving balance and gait ability.

        A 10-year-old intact female Cocker Spaniel weighing 15.3 kg presented with dysbasia. The dog had hyperglycemia and glucosuria at presentation. Neurological examination and magnetic resonance imaging on the following day indicated the onset of cervical disk disease. Four days later, the patient returned due to sudden vomiting and anorexia with severe dehydration. Abnormal laboratory findings included severe hyperglycemia with ketonuria. Plasma progesterone concentration was very high at presentation. She was hospitalized for critical care, and insulin administration with fluid therapy was initiated. Mean blood glucose concentration showed a gradual decline, and hyperglycemia with glucosuria disappeared four days after initiation of insulin therapy. This case demonstrated that high plasma progesterone concentration during diestrus can contribute to development of diabetes mellitus in intact female dogs.

        Mungbean (Vigna radiata) is a fast-growing, warm-season legume crop that is primarily cultivated in developing countries of Asia. We constructed a draft genome sequence of mungbean to facilitate genome research into the subgenus Ceratotropis and to enable a better understanding of the evolution of leguminous species. The draft genome sequence covers 80% of the estimated genome, of which 50.1% consists of repetitive sequences. In total, 22,427 high confidence protein-coding genes were predicted. Based on the de novo assembly of additional wild mungbean species, the divergence of what was eventually domesticated and the sampled wild mungbean species appears to have predated domestication. Moreover, the de novo assembly of a tetraploid Vigna species (Vigna reflexo-pilosa var. glabra) provided genomic evidence of a recent allopolyploid event. To further study speciation, we compared de novo RNA-seq assemblies of 22 accessions of 18 Vigna species and protein sets of Glycine max and Cajanus cajan. The species tree was constructed by a Bayesian Markov chain Monte Carlo method using highly confident orthologs shared by all 24 accessions. The present assembly of V. radiata var. radiata will facilitate genome research and accelerate molecular breeding of the subgenus Ceratotropis.

        R genes are a key component of genetic interactions between plants and biotrophic bacteria and are known to regulate resistance against bacterial invasion. The most common R proteins contain a nucleotide-binding site and a leucine-rich repeat (NBS-LRR) domain. Some soybean NBS-LRR genes have also been reported to function in disease resistance. A total of 319 genes were determined to be putative NBS-LRR genes in the soybean genome. The number of NBS-LRR genes on each chromosome was highly correlated with the number of disease resistance QTL in the 2-Mb flanking regions of NBS-LRR genes. In addition, the recently duplicated regions contained duplicated NBS-LRR genes and duplicated disease resistance QTL, and possessed either an uneven or even number of NBS-LRR genes on each side. The significant difference in NBS-LRR gene expression between a resistant near-isogenic line (NIL) and a susceptible NIL after inoculation of Xanthomonas axonopodis pv. glycines supports the conjecture that NBS-LRR genes have disease resistance functions in the soybean genome. The number of NBS-LRR genes and disease resistance QTL in the 2-Mb flanking regions of each chromosome was significantly correlated, and several recently duplicated regions that contain NBS-LRR genes harbored disease resistance QTL for both sides. In addition, NBS-LRR gene expression was significantly different between the BLP-resistant NIL and the BLP-susceptible NIL in response to bacterial infection. From these observations, NBS-LRR genes are suggested to contribute to disease resistance in soybean. Moreover, we propose models for how NBS-LRR genes were duplicated, and apply Ks values for each NBS-LRR gene cluster.

        Next generation sequencing (NGS) approaches can also be useful tool for characterization of organelle genomes. We generated chloroplast (CP) genome sequences of two Korean ginseng cultivars, Chunpoong and Yunpoong, based on reference-guided assembly using whole genome NGS data. We used 0.5x of P. ginseng genome NGS reads to assemble CP genome. Of the NGS reads used, about 6% were mapped to the reference CP genome with mean coverage of 94x due to high copy number of CP genome in plant cell. CP genomes of the two cultivars were predicted to be 156,248 bp and 156,355 bp in length and showed about 0.1% differences at nucleotide level, compared to reference CP genome sequenced from P. ginseng (Acc.no. NC_006290), whereas difference between CP genomes of the two cultivars is very rare. In this study, we developed the molecular marker to perform taxon identification and also to elucidate phylogenetic relationship among Korean ginseng cultivars. Now, we are analyzing the CP genomes of other P. ginseng cultivars together with other Panax species including American ginseng and Panax related species.

        Miniature inverted- repeat transposable elements are expected to play vital role in evolution of genes and genome of major eukaryotic organisms. However, there have been little reports on MITEs in B. rapa, a polyploidy model genome. We identified 13 novel MITE families in B. rapa genome by computational approach. Out of 13 MITEs families three, eight and two were classified under stowaway-like, tourist-like and hAT super families based on their unique structural characteristics. We characterized the members of 13 MITE families from the available 256 Mbp from whole genome draft sequences of B. rapa. We found ech MITE has high copiy number ranges from 14 to 977 which are distributed randomly along all the chromosomes. We also found more than 40% of the MITE members were associated with genes and gene rich regions. Furthermore, the polymorphism due to insertion and non-insertion of MITEs analysis suggest that MITEs are active in the genome. As, such the newly identified MITEs will provide a foundation for the further analysis of roles of MITEs in gene and genome evolution.

        Chinese cabbage (Brassica rapa ssp. pekinensis) is one of the most important vegetables and widely cultivated in Asia countries including Korea and China. Recently, whole genome sequence and full-length cDNA information of this species became available, which are encouraging genetic studies of this species to characterize agricultural important traits. Orange-colored (Or) cultivar of Chinese cabbage has inner leaves in orange, whereas other cultivars generally cultivated have yellow (Ye)- or white-colored inner leaves. In this study, we investigated phenotypes and carotenoid biosynthesis genes related to color variation in the Or cultivar. Firstly we compared the carotenoid content and composition between the Or and Ye cultivars by HPLC analysis. The inner leaves of Or cultivar contained approximately 9-fold high β-carotene content, whereas content of both lutein and violaxanthin was decreased to less than 30%, compared to Ye cultivar. Or cultivar was segregated with ratio of 3:1 in F2 population derived from crossing between Or and Ye inbred lines, indicating that Or phenotype is controlled by single recessive gene. To identify this gene, we investigated the expression of several genes involved in carotenoid biosynthesis by RT-PCR analysis. Among genes tested, two encoding putative carotenoid isomerase (CRTISO) and phytoene desaturase (PDS) were identified to show different expression between Or and Ye cultivars. Through further analysis of genomic DNA regions of these two genes, we could expect that several mutations such as InDel and base-substitution occurred and then affected expression of these genes in Or cultivar.         Perilla is a genus as a member of the mint family Lamiaceae which is known to contain lots of volatile metabolite. Perilla has been called as ‘deulkae’ indicating ‘wild sesame’ that means it has been maintained in Korea with long history. It has been very friendly used as edible oil and as fresh leaf vegetable. Perilla oil is valued for its medicinal benefit because it contains best amounts of unsaturated fatty acids, especially for the alpha-linolenic acid, known to omega-3 fatty acid, among all of the plant oils. It also include many beneficial phytochemicals. However, little study is conducted on their genetics. Here, we announce construction of well normalized and full length enriched-perilla cDNA library from a whole plant of one cultivar ‘Youngho-deulkae’ and their sequence characterization to provide useful resources for genetics, breeding and metabolite engineering. By sequencing of 5,760 cDNA clones, we 5,438 high quality EST sequences. Sequence trimming and assembly resulted 3,995 unigenes which consists 1,004 contigs and 2,991 singletones. Unigenes that showed little homology at the DNA sequence level with known genes in other plants even though they showed similarity at the protein domain level based on BLASTN, BLASTX, and TBLASTX. This study may provide good resources for initiation of further genomics, comparative genomics, functional genomics such as metabolic engineering and molecular breeding.
